// Welcome to Nightloom, our scheduler for nightly data backfills!
// This block wires up the client that talks to the internal Refill
// queue service. New folks: don't tweak the retry settings without
// asking in the team channel first — backfills overlap badly when
// retries stack. The client authenticates with the service key just
// below.

gateway credential: vxb3-o9a

Postmortem follow-up: StaleCache in LedgerView

For review: the bug stemmed from the invalidation worker reading a TTL that no longer matched the write path's expectation, so entries outlived their source rows by hours. The fix aligns both paths to one shared setting and adds a version stamp check. Please verify the patched service now boots with these values.

settings of bahip-hahip:
[wenath]
host = wenath.lumiclabs.corp
user = wenath_svc
database = wenath_prod

14:31 — Confirmed conflict between the Almsworth connector and the legacy poller both writing event updates. 14:40 — Poller disabled; duplicates stop accruing. 15:05 — Cleanup job queued to merge duplicated events; tenants with custom reminders excluded pending manual review. Support should advise affected users not to delete duplicates manually, as the merge job reconciles them. The connector version active during the incident is recorded under the trace token below.

session token of yahap-fafop = htk9_f6aa94135

Internal Memo — Marketing Budget Reduction

To the incoming director: marketing spend is cut 18% effective next quarter. Rationale: softer pipeline at Brindlecote Media and the delayed Farrow campaign. Sponsorships end first; retained agencies renegotiate by month-end. Digital spend holds flat. Headcount unaffected for now. Regional events consolidate into two flagship dates, both in Kellsmere. Expect pushback from the field teams; hold the line until the Q2 review. Context for these decisions appears in the confidential note directly below.

confidential, hawif-faweg: Headcount on the Ulaix team goes from 3 to 120 by the end of April. Gross margin on Ulaix came in at 10 percent against a plan of 10 percent.